I wrote a pipeline proto -> dot graph loop at least a dozen times before I finally checked in that dot "runner." The key interesting bit is figuring out at what point to render a composite as a single node vs. render its internals to be the most useful to the user. Interactivity is a good cop-out for that generically unanswerable question.
